Commit 220a59ba authored by Vladimir Bashkirtsev's avatar Vladimir Bashkirtsev

Updated cups to 2.3.3op2

parent 4bc52a88
......@@ -21,18 +21,18 @@ all: pam-cups
ln -sv /data/etc/shadow /etc/shadow
mv -v /etc/gshadow /data/etc/gshadow
ln -sv /data/etc/gshadow /etc/gshadow
tar xf cups-2.3.3-source.tar.gz
cd cups-2.3.3 && sed -i '/stat.h/a #include <asm-generic/ioctls.h>' tools/ipptool.c
cd cups-2.3.3 && CC=gcc CXX=g++ ./configure --libdir=/usr/lib --with-rcdir=/tmp/cupsinit --with-system-groups=lpadmin --with-docdir=/usr/share/cups/doc-2.3.3
$(MAKE) -C cups-2.3.3
cd cups-2.3.3 && chown -Rv nobody . && su nobody -s /bin/bash -c "LC_ALL=C PATH=$$PATH make -k check"
$(MAKE) -C cups-2.3.3 install
tar xf cups-2.3.3op2-source.tar.gz
cd cups-2.3.3op2 && sed -i '/stat.h/a #include <asm-generic/ioctls.h>' tools/ipptool.c
cd cups-2.3.3op2 && CC=gcc CXX=g++ ./configure --libdir=/usr/lib --with-rcdir=/tmp/cupsinit --with-system-groups=lpadmin --with-docdir=/usr/share/cups/doc-2.3.3op2
$(MAKE) -C cups-2.3.3op2
cd cups-2.3.3op2 && chown -Rv nobody . && su nobody -s /bin/bash -c "LC_ALL=C PATH=$$PATH make -k check"
$(MAKE) -C cups-2.3.3op2 install
rm -rf /tmp/cupsinit
ln -svnf ../cups/doc-2.3.3 /usr/share/doc/cups-2.3.3
ln -svnf ../cups/doc-2.3.3op2 /usr/share/doc/cups-2.3.3op2
@echo "ServerName /var/run/cups/cups.sock" > /etc/cups/client.conf
@echo "$$PAM_CUPS" > /etc/pam.d/cups
systemctl enable org.cups.cupsd
rm -rf cups-2.3.3
systemctl enable cups.service
rm -rf cups-2.3.3op2
pam-cups:
define PAM_CUPS
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ment